在Linux系统中,syslog是一个用于记录系统消息和错误的强大工具。为了提高syslog的日志可用性,可以采取以下措施:
-
集中式日志管理:
- 使用集中式日志服务器来收集和分析来自多个系统的日志。这有助于统一管理和查询日志,提高效率。
- 可以使用开源工具如ELK Stack(Elasticsearch, Logstash, Kibana)或Graylog来实现集中式日志管理。
-
日志轮转:
- 配置syslog进行日志轮转,以防止日志文件过大。这可以通过设置日志文件的最大大小、保留的日志文件数量或按时间轮转来实现。
- 使用logrotate工具来管理日志文件的轮转和压缩。
-
日志级别和过滤:
- 根据需要调整syslog的日志级别,以减少不必要的信息并突出重要事件。
- 使用过滤器来排除或包含特定类型的日志消息,以便更精确地关注关键问题。
-
安全性和访问控制:
- 确保syslog服务器的安全性,包括使用防火墙限制访问、加密传输日志数据等。
- 实施适当的访问控制策略,以确保只有授权人员能够访问和分析日志。
-
备份和恢复:
- 定期备份syslog日志文件,以防数据丢失。
- 制定灾难恢复计划,以便在发生故障时能够迅速恢复日志数据。
-
监控和告警:
- 监控syslog服务器的性能和可用性,确保其正常运行。
- 设置告警机制,以便在检测到异常或关键事件时及时通知相关人员。
-
日志分析和可视化:
- 使用日志分析工具来深入挖掘日志数据,发现潜在的问题和趋势。
- 利用可视化工具将日志数据以图表或仪表盘的形式展示出来,便于理解和决策。
-
合规性和审计:
- 确保syslog配置符合相关的法规和标准要求,如GDPR、HIPAA等。
- 定期进行日志审计,以验证系统的安全性和合规性。
通过实施这些措施,可以显著提高Linux syslog的日志可用性,帮助组织更好地监控、分析和响应系统事件。
以上就是Linux syslog如何提升日志可用性的详细内容,更多请关注电脑知识网其它相关文章!
文章来自互联网,不代表电脑知识网立场。发布者:,转载请注明出处:https://www.pcxun.com/n/713368.html